Situation
Only opening an Approval Flow Provisioning Request Definition (prd)
from the Navigator View in the TextEditor and making a change will
not mark the prd as being modified according to the deployer.
The file will be marked as "modified" and require a save to
proceed. However, the prd will not be able to deployed from
the Designer to the eDirectory Server because the deployer will see
the prd in the Designer as being equal to the one on the eDirectory
Server.
Resolution
This is a bug with the current releases of the Designer for Novell
Identity Manager. Development is taking this bug under
consideration to be addressed in a future release of the Designer
for Novell Identity Manager.
The workaround is to make a change to this same Approval Flow Provisioning Request Definition within the Provisioning Request Definition Editor. This will allow the deployer to see the prd in the Designer as not being equal to the one on the eDirectory Server. Which will allow the modified prd to be deployed.
This has been fixed in Designer 2.0.
